Functional Description ? help
Back to Top |
Source |
Description |
UniProt | Acts as a transcriptional activator. Binds to the GCC-box pathogenesis-related promoter element. Involved in the regulation of gene expression by stress factors and by components of stress signal transduction pathways. {ECO:0000269|PubMed:10715325, ECO:0000269|PubMed:9756931}. |
Regulation -- Description ? help
Back to Top |
Source |
Description |
UniProt | INDUCTION: Ethylene induction is completely dependent on a functional ETHYLENE-INSENSITIVE2 (EIN2). Wounding as well as cold stress induction does not require EIN2. Transcripts accumulate strongly in cycloheximide-treated plants, a protein synthesis inhibitor. Seems to not be influenced by jasmonate, Alternaria brassicicola, exogenous abscisic acid (ABA), cold, heat, NaCl or drought stress. {ECO:0000269|PubMed:10715325}. |
